But did you know there was a time when Siddharth wanted to romance Priyanka Chopra? Not in real life but, Siddharth wanted to play Priyanka's character Alex Parrish's love interest in her American TV series Quantico.
undefined
According to DNA, Siddharth, who was then pursuing acting in London at the Royal Central School of Speech and Drama, had auctioned for the part but never made it to the final cut.
undefined
DNA quoted Siddharth, "Priyanka's character is called Alex, and I had read up for the part of her lover. I guess I didn't get the part because they wouldn't want two Indians opposite each other. But I have to tell you it was the best pilot script that I had read. I did a talent show with ABC, which is why I got to read a lot of parts for their shows. Quantise was by far their best!."
undefined
He had also auditioned for a part in Matthew McConaughey's True Detective, which sadly didn't work out again. He said, "They loved my audition, but I didn't look like a gangster from any angle! A lot of people have said that I look ethnically ambiguous, so that works in my favour. I could play Mexican, Middle Eastern, Mediterranean, probably the last thing I could play is Indian."
